Activating Your Bearcat Online (BOL) Account

  1. Launch a web browser. (We use IE here, but other browsers should also work.)

  2. Go to the Bearcat Online web site: email.uc.edu  Note: Please do not precede the web address with www. 

  3. If you have never activated your BOL account, or if you can't remember your login information, click the link provided.

  4. Complete the form that appears on the screen. (You’ll need to click in each of the text fields before you can begin typing.)

  5. When you have typed the correct information in all of the fields, click the Submit button.

  6. An information sheet with details about your account will appear on your screen. Make sure to print this information and keep it with you! (To print, just pull down the File menu and choose the Print command.)

 

Using Your BOL Account

You can read your mail through UC's web-based mail reader at email.uc.edu. You can also use a POP client, such as Eudora or Outlook, to read your mail. Finally, if you already have an email account that you prefer to use this quarter, you can forward your BOL mail to that account.
